Summary
A three-vehicle collision took place on Lung Cheung Road (龍翔道) in the Kowloon area on the morning of December 26th, causing injuries and significant traffic disruption. Emergency services responded quickly to the scene near Beacon Hill Garden (畢架山花園), where two private cars and a truck were involved in the accident. One driver sustained minor injuries and was treated at the scene. Police have launched an investigation into the cause of the collision.
Key Points
- The accident occurred at approximately 8:24 AM on Lung Cheung Road towards Tsuen Wan, near Beacon Hill Garden .
- Three vehicles collided, specifically two private cars and one truck .
- One private car driver reported experiencing headache and discomfort following the incident .
- Emergency rescue personnel were dispatched to the scene and provided medical assistance to the injured driver .
- Multiple traffic lanes were closed, causing severe congestion with the queue extending as far as Lung Cheung Road Playground .
